Caminia
Caminia is a coastal locality on the Ionian shore of Calabria, in the Province of Catanzaro in southern Italy, within the territory around Stalettì and Soverato. It is known above all as a seaside resort, set in a small bay framed by cliffs and Mediterranean vegetation along the Gulf of Squillace. The setting combines a sheltered beach with clear water typical of this stretch of the Ionian coast.

Overview
Caminia is a small coastal locality on the Ionian side of Calabria, in the Province of Catanzaro. It lies on the Gulf of Squillace, within the area between Stalettì and Soverato. The locality is associated primarily with its bay and beach, set among low cliffs and coastal greenery.
History
Caminia belongs to the broad cultural landscape of the Gulf of Squillace, a coastline inhabited since antiquity and shaped by Greek and later Mediterranean settlement along the Ionian shore. In modern times the locality developed mainly as a seaside destination, part of the wider tourist coast of the Catanzaro province. Its history is closely tied to the neighbouring centres of Stalettì and Soverato.
What you see
The locality is centred on a small bay enclosed by cliffs, with a sandy beach descending to clear Ionian water. Mediterranean scrub and pine cover the slopes above the shore, and the coastline opens onto the wide curve of the Gulf of Squillace. The scene is typical of the Ionian Calabrian seaside, with bathing establishments active in the summer months.

Getting there
Caminia lies on the Ionian coast and is reached by road along the coastal route between Soverato and Catanzaro. The nearest railway connections are on the Ionian line serving the Soverato and Catanzaro area, with onward local transport by road. Coastal state roads link the locality to the surrounding centres.
